What Are Wedge Fasteners?


Wedge fasteners typically consist of a wedge-shaped component that is designed to fit snugly between two surfaces. When force is applied, this wedge is driven into place, producing friction that secures the fastening. The design allows for easy installation and removal, making them a popular choice in applications where frequent maintenance is required.


Key Characteristics


1. Material Variety Wedge fasteners can be made from a range of materials, including steel, aluminum, and even composite materials. The choice of material often depends on the specific application and the environmental conditions the fastener will face.


2. Ease of Installation One of the primary advantages of wedge fasteners is their straightforward installation process. They can often be installed using simple hand tools, reducing the need for specialized equipment and training.


3. Adjustability Wedge fasteners can be adjusted easily, allowing engineers to fine-tune the tightness of the connection. This feature is particularly beneficial in applications where thermal expansion or vibration may affect the integrity of the fastening over time.

Applications in Various Industries


Wedge fasteners are employed across a broad spectrum of industries, including


- Construction In building frameworks and heavy machinery, wedge fasteners provide the necessary strength to withstand significant loads.


- Automotive Many automotive components, such as engine mounts and suspension systems, utilize wedge fasteners due to their reliability and ease of maintenance.


- Aerospace The aerospace industry relies on wedge fasteners for critical components that require both strength and lightweight materials.
